Ami Alexandre Mattiussi Men’s Spring 2025: Paris in the Summer, When It Sizzles

Alexandre Mattiussi can’t get enough of his native Paris — or of its denizens. There was the 2022 show in Montmartre opened by the French actress and “Amélie” star Audrey Tautou, while his fall 2024 collection had an elegant Parisian apartment building as its backdrop, with models dressed as bourgeois neighbors going about their daily business.
For spring, he returned to Paris once again, dressing friends and neighbors for optimum chic in the city heat.
“I want to spend more time in Paris in the summer — go to museums, take two- to three-hour lunches, and see my friends and family. These clothes are my midsummer night’s dream, and I want people to be happy wearing them,” said the designer of his coed collection, which unfurled on the upper floors of an historic building on Boulevard Saint-Germain.
Office workers and commuters, please turn away now. These were clothes aimed squarely at a work-from-home crowd whose days are long and leisurely, and whose nights are all about laid-back glamour.
Mattiussi tapped into a warm, earthy palette of olive, lichen, cognac and mustard for breezy tailored suits with slashed, open backs and pushed-up sleeves; cool circle skirts reminiscent of a 1950s-era Brigitte Bardot, and easy tailored trousers with thick, sporty stripes running down the sides.
For evening, there were long and fluttery pleated black dresses worn with flat sandals, or backless slipper styles, and easy, sleeveless gowns paired with silver and gold cuff bracelets.
To keep out the evening chill, there were oversize trenches with rolled-up sleeves and plaid linings, and lightweight three-button coats with slashes at the back.
The soft, squishy leather bags were a standout. They included totes for those daily trips to the marché, and boxy shoulder bags — large and small — in colors such as cognac and taupe.
During a walk-through, Mattiussi tossed one of the bags over his shoulder and said: “How easy is this? You can wear it when you take the kids to school, wear it when you drive your scooter.”
It was dressing for real life, with a large dose of glamour.
